In a world filled with ambiguity, we want faith to act like an orderly set of truth-claims to solve the problems that life throws at us. While there are certainties in Christian faith, at the heart of the Christian story is also paradox, and Jen Pollock Michel helps readers imagine a Christian faith open to mystery. Jesus invites us to abandon the polarities of either and or in order to embrace the difficult, wondrous dissonance of and.

Exploring the theme of home, the book connects the universal human longing for belonging with biblical narratives. Jen Pollock Michel portrays a welcoming God and emphasizes the role of the church in fostering this sense of home. The narrative provides encouragement for those feeling lost or displaced and offers a fresh perspective on living with the hope of an eternal home, inviting readers to reflect on their own journeys and the importance of community and belonging.
Exploring the nature of desire, this book delves into the complexities of human longing, highlighting how unmet desires and ambitions shape our lives. Jen Pollock Michel invites readers to reconsider the concept of desire, presenting a perspective that emphasizes God's role in purifying and fulfilling our deepest longings. Through this journey, readers are encouraged to embrace their desires as part of their spiritual experience rather than viewing them as inherently sinful or selfish.
